Why Mold Constitutes a Problem: Wellness Dangers and Structural Damage
Mold poses considerable health hazards and can produce extensive damage to homes. It thrives in moist, moisture-laden environments, making basements, bathrooms, and kitchens notably at risk. Inhalation of mold can lead to respiratory issues, sensitization, and other health complications, especially for individuals with pre-existing conditions. Manifestations may feature coughing, sneezing, skin irritation, and sinus congestion.
Besides health implications, mold can compromise the structural integrity of a property. It feeds on natural substances like wood and drywall, leading to rot and decay. Over time, this can result in costly repairs and diminished property value. Signals That You Need Professional Mold Remediation
Recognizing the existence of fungal growth in a home can be demanding, especially considering its potential to grow out of sight behind walls or beneath floors. Homeowners must be vigilant for several signs signaling the need for professional mold remediation. A persistent musty odor is often the first noticeable sign, signifying mold growth close to the area. Visible mold patches, which can appear in various colors, offer another clear signal that remediation is necessary. Additionally, unaccounted health problems, such as respiratory difficulties or allergic reactions among household members, may signal a mold problem. Increased moisture levels, particularly in moist environments like basements or bathrooms, can also create ideal conditions for mold proliferation. If homeowners encounter any of these symptoms, it is important to seek professional aid to manage the issue effectively and protect their living environment. Prompt action can prevent further damage and raise indoor air quality.
The Mold Remediation Method: What to Anticipate
When property owners hire professional mold remediation services, they can expect a methodical approach to tackling the issue. The process typically begins with a detailed inspection to find the extent of the mold infestation and the underlying moisture sources. Following the assessment, professionals will isolate the affected areas to prevent the spread of spores during the removal process.
Additionally, professional apparatus is utilized to remove the mold, featuring HEPA vacuums and antifungal compounds. Once the mold is eradicated, the compromised areas are decontaminated and sanitized. Homeowners may also get suggestions for repairs or improvements to prevent subsequent mold formation, such as enhancing ventilation or fixing leaks.
Finally, a post-remediation inspection guarantees that the area is cleared of mold. Homeowners can expect an comprehensive report outlining the services performed and preventative measures taken, allowing them to breathe easy once again in their restored living space.
How to Pick the Best Mold Remediation Service for Your Needs
After grasping the mold removal procedure, selecting the appropriate service becomes essential for successful results. Homeowners should start by investigating local companies with experience in mold problems. It is vital to check for credentials, such as those from the Institute of Inspection, Cleaning and Restoration Certification (IICRC), which indicate a expert standard of service.
Also, client reviews and testimonials can deliver insights into the reliability and quality of work. It is recommended to obtain multiple estimates to evaluate costs, project scope, and schedules. A comprehensive evaluation of the property by the contractor should be part of the process, ensuring an precise comprehension of the mold situation.
To summarize, it is crucial to ensure that the company has sufficient coverage and provides a guarantee on their work, safeguarding against likely future mold problems. These steps can help homeowners make a well-informed decision when choosing a mold remediation service.

Preventing Future Mold Growth in Your Home
To prevent future mold growth in a home, homeowners must prioritize humidity regulation and sufficient air circulation. High humidity levels establish an suitable habitat for mold spores to thrive, making it critical to sustain indoor humidity below 50%. Utilizing drying machines in moist locations, such as basements, can greatly reduce moisture.
Furthermore, guaranteeing sufficient airflow throughout the home is essential. This can be accomplished by frequently opening windows and using exhaust fans in kitchens and bathrooms. Regular inspections for leaks in plumbing and roofing are also vital, as even minor water damage can lead to mold proliferation if not addressed promptly.
Homeowners should consider using anti-mold materials when constructing or remodeling, further reducing the risk. By implementing these preventative strategies, homeowners can create an inhospitable environment for mold, guaranteeing a healthier living space for their loved ones.

What Usually Is the Cost of Mold Removal?
Mold remediation costs typically range from $500 to $6,000, contingent upon the severity of the infestation, the space affected, and the methods used. Homeowners should review multiple estimates for sound financial planning and optimal results.
Can I Remain in My Home During Remedial Work?
During mold remediation, it is often recommended to occupy different quarters, specifically if the area is heavily contaminated. However, some situations allow for limited occupancy, depending on the scale of contamination and precautionary actions taken.
How Long Will the Mold Remediation Process Take?
Mold treatment typically takes 1-5 days, depending on the extent of the infestation and the expanse of the affected area. Aspects such as drying time and required work may also shape how long it takes.
Does My Policy Cover Mold Remediation Solutions?
Insurance coverage for mold removal differs by policy. Some homeowners' insurance may cover it if mold stems from a covered peril, while others may omit mold damage. Examining the specific policy details is crucial for clarity.
Which Forms of Mold Are Typically Most Common in Homes?
Common types of mold discovered in homes include Aspergillus, Cladosporium, and Stachybotrys (black mold). These molds flourish in damp environments and can pose health risks, making identification and removal essential for maintaining a safe living space.
